Q: Will I be awake for the procedure? What will I feel?
A: You will be awake, but relaxed. You will not feel pain. The most you will feel will be slight pressure. Tumescent liposuction has proven to be the safest method of liposuction, because the risks associated with general anesthesia are eliminated. We use lidocaine to thoroughly numb the fat to be removed, and add epinephrine to greatly reduce bleeding in the area. This will allow you to have less bruising, swelling, and a shorter recovery time. You will not feel us make the incisions as we use lidocaine to numb the area.

Q: What medication should I discontinue before the procedure?
A: Please avoid aspirin and ibuprofen (Advil, Motrin) two weeks prior to your surgery. In addition, stop taking vitamins and herbal supplements. We also recommend avoiding all types of alcohol for two weeks before surgery. We will discuss other medications specific to your situation at your consultation.
Q: What if I smoke or use recreational drugs?
A: As with any surgical procedure, smokers should be aware that tobacco use interferes with the blood's ability to carry oxygen cells, and slows the healing process. Street drugs can be very risky when combined with the lidocaine anesthetic used in Smartlipo.
Q: Can I eat just before the procedure?
A: Yes, please eat a light meal. We want you to have some food in your stomach so that the oral medication will not upset your stomach.
Q: What can I expect when I get home?
A: You need to spend two days lying around the house. It is important to spend this time lying rather than sitting, so that permanent creases do not form in the skin on the abdomen. You should wear loose fitting clothes. It is normal to experience some fluid leakage from the lower incisions for a day or two. We recommend that you wear Depends underwear to protect your bedding, carpet and clothes from the leakage. The leakage may last for 1-2 days, and will stop on its own. Expect some bruising and swelling.
If we are treating your thighs, we recommend you wear Spanx that come below the knee. This area tends to remain sore longer with the most common complaint being soreness with sitting down. When you see the change in thigh shape however, it is quite rewarding.
Most patients are able to return to work in 1-3 days. You may gradually resume your normal activities. You may return to your exercise routine in about a week or two, depending on the area treated. Although you will be able to see an improvement in your shape immediately after surgery, it takes about 3 months until all swelling has resolved and the area has healed completely.
Q: When will I notice the results?
A: Immediately, but we do not take after photos for 3 months. Of course you will have swelling in different areas but the change in your clothing will be noticeable right away.
Q: Is Smartlipo better than traditional liposuction?
A: While there is debate on this issue in the medical literature, we believe it is much better. Smartlipo melts the fat into a fluid before we suction it out. As a result we are able to do a more thorough job of getting more fat melted which allows us to focus on the problem areas and see a bigger change during the procedure. There is also less trauma to your skin as we use a gentler technique to suction and instruments that a so small they cause less bruising.
